## v2.3.0 — Rollout framework update

Plugin authors: the Thistleway flag framework now evaluates rollout percentages per stable client identifier rather than per request, so users no longer flip between variants mid-session. Your plugins must declare a `stickiness` key in the manifest; omitting it defaults to session-level behavior with a deprecation warning. Migration notes are in the plugin guide. Compatibility questions should be directed to the maintainer named below.

named custodian: Druion Kelix Brivan

Subject: Memtrace cut-over complete

Team,

Cut-over to Memtrace v2 for GPU memory profiling finished last night. Old v1 agents are disabled; any tickets referencing v1 dashboards should be closed as resolved-by-migration. Sampling overhead is now under 2% and allocation traces include kernel names. Known gap: profiles older than 30 days were not migrated. Point customers at the v2 docs for setup questions. For reference when troubleshooting, the agent now runs with the following configuration.

settings of bagaf-bawip:
[aldax]
port = 5000
region = south-4
host = aldax.brasklabs.corp
team = brivan
timeout_ms = 2000
retries = 2

### Runbook: Gateway Rate Limiting (Corridor)

Welcome aboard. The Corridor gateway enforces per-team token buckets; limits live in the central policy table, not in service configs. If a team reports 429s, first check whether their bucket was resized by last night's policy sync before touching anything. Never hand-edit limits in production — file a policy change and let the sync apply it. Every policy sync emits a build token for auditing, recorded directly below.

build token for fahip-hawip: htk4_cea5